private static List <KLViewHistory> LoadListFromReader(IDataReader reader) { List <KLViewHistory> kLViewHistoryList = new List <KLViewHistory>(); try { while (reader.Read()) { KLViewHistory kLViewHistory = new KLViewHistory(); // kLViewHistory.iD = Convert.ToInt32(reader["ID"]); kLViewHistory.newsID = Convert.ToInt32(reader["NewsID"]); //kLViewHistory.viewDate = Convert.ToDateTime(reader["ViewDate"]); kLViewHistory.viewCount = Convert.ToInt32(reader["ViewCount"]); kLViewHistoryList.Add(kLViewHistory); } } finally { reader.Close(); } return(kLViewHistoryList); }
/// <summary> /// Compares 2 instances of KLViewHistory. /// </summary> public static int CompareByViewCount(KLViewHistory kLViewHistory1, KLViewHistory kLViewHistory2) { return(kLViewHistory1.ViewCount.CompareTo(kLViewHistory2.ViewCount)); }
/// <summary> /// Compares 2 instances of KLViewHistory. /// </summary> public static int CompareByViewDate(KLViewHistory kLViewHistory1, KLViewHistory kLViewHistory2) { return(kLViewHistory1.ViewDate.CompareTo(kLViewHistory2.ViewDate)); }
/// <summary> /// Compares 2 instances of KLViewHistory. /// </summary> public static int CompareByNewsID(KLViewHistory kLViewHistory1, KLViewHistory kLViewHistory2) { return(kLViewHistory1.NewsID.CompareTo(kLViewHistory2.NewsID)); }